Output 84480cd43ee4c6f5ddcacc5bc9df6add4e22e7078b57068604ebebc4d8500f94:3

value
26746248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 684d781509797a0eaf906e6ebd199979916f9088 OP_EQUAL
address
MHQfK2TcUuPwFSC4QD6jBa1FMGXuarAPzQ
transaction
84480cd43ee4c6f5ddcacc5bc9df6add4e22e7078b57068604ebebc4d8500f94
spent
true